From 68160cfa8b1de80aee7548efb83e6f952ceb675b Mon Sep 17 00:00:00 2001 From: hjk <qtc-committer@nokia.com> Date: Fri, 20 Nov 2009 10:28:17 +0100 Subject: [PATCH] compile fix with namespaced Qt --- src/libs/cplusplus/LookupContext.cpp | 2 ++ src/libs/cplusplus/LookupContext.h | 2 ++ 2 files changed, 4 insertions(+) diff --git a/src/libs/cplusplus/LookupContext.cpp b/src/libs/cplusplus/LookupContext.cpp index 3c60dda6410..96bd8efda30 100644 --- a/src/libs/cplusplus/LookupContext.cpp +++ b/src/libs/cplusplus/LookupContext.cpp @@ -43,12 +43,14 @@ using namespace CPlusPlus; +QT_BEGIN_NAMESPACE uint qHash(const CPlusPlus::LookupItem &key) { const uint h1 = qHash(key.type().type()); const uint h2 = qHash(key.lastVisibleSymbol()); return ((h1 << 16) | (h1 >> 16)) ^ h2; } +QT_END_NAMESPACE ///////////////////////////////////////////////////////////////////// // LookupContext diff --git a/src/libs/cplusplus/LookupContext.h b/src/libs/cplusplus/LookupContext.h index a5aeb69b174..3eca2fce315 100644 --- a/src/libs/cplusplus/LookupContext.h +++ b/src/libs/cplusplus/LookupContext.h @@ -231,7 +231,9 @@ private: } // end of namespace CPlusPlus +QT_BEGIN_NAMESPACE uint qHash(const CPlusPlus::LookupItem &result); +QT_END_NAMESPACE #endif // CPLUSPLUS_LOOKUPCONTEXT_H -- GitLab